Re: What is this ???
O2 sensor is in the driver's side manifold. Probably not that.
The fan switch is in the pass side, between the back 2 spark plugs; and the knock sensor is at the bottom of the block on that side, right above the oil pan.

The dipstick slides down between two of the header tubes at an odd angle. It ends up closer to the AC/blower motor than you would think. easiest if you have an extra set of hand to help hold it from the top. You'll need to be underneath the car to get it back in.
